How courts have described this case
Verbatim parenthetical descriptions written by other courts when citing this decision. Ranked by citation-network relevance.
- concluding that the applicable civil statute of limitation is tolled, pursuant to Iowa Code section 910.8, from the time that restitution is “ordered,” and the tolling ceases when criminal defendant is discharged from probation and the restitution order is no longer effective
- stating the district court need not set the amount of restitution at the same time it orders restitution
- a civil claim for damages for assault, after the defendant pleaded guilty to assault in violation of Iowa Code § 708.2(2), was subject to the two-year statute of limitations in. Iowa Code § 614.1(2)
